A nurse is caring for a client who has a prescription for 5 units of regular insulin and 10 units of NPH insulin to mix together and administer subcutaneously. Determine the correct order of steps for this procedure. ANS: Air into NPH Air into Regular Draw up Regular Draw up NPH 7.
